Device-specific – MF2 configuration
These attributes are used to parameterize multifunction output MF2, see "MF2 menu", page 41.
Table 38: Instance attributes for multifunction output MF2
Attribute ID Name Description Min. ... Max.
Default
Data
type
Size
[bytes]
Access
133 [MF2] Active
Level
Select the active level or signal edge of the
MF2.
Options:
•
0: HIGH
•
1: LOW
0...1
1
USINT 1 Set
134 [MF2] Function Select MF2 function.
Options:
•
0: OUTPUT_DISTANCE_THRESHOLD (see
attribute 141, 142)
•
1: OUTPUT_VELOCITY_THRESHOLD (see
attribute 143...144)
•
2: OUTPUT_SERVICE (see attribute
135...140)
0...2
2
USINT 1 Set
135 [MF2 Service]
Plausibility
Activate MF2 for plausibility warning / error.
Options:
•
0: DISABLED
•
1: ENABLED
0...1
1
BOOL 1 Set
136 [MF2 Service]
Temperature
Activate MF2 for temperature warning / error.
Options:
•
0: DISABLED
•
1: ENABLED
0...1
1
BOOL 1 Set
137 [MF2 Service]
Level
Activate MF2 for level warning / error.
Options:
•
0: DISABLED
•
1: ENABLED
0...1
1
BOOL 1 Set
138 [MF2 Service]
Laser
Activate MF2 for laser warning / error.
Options:
•
0: DISABLED
•
1: ENABLED
0...1
1
BOOL 1 Set
